> > This is the behavior since
> https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/WICKET-4594
> > As the ticket explains the problem was that *all* parameters for the
> > Ajax request were assumed to be the PageParameters for the freshly
> > created page. And this causes other problems ... :-/

> >> Wicket 6.1.1 - I'm mounting a bookmarkable page in my Application with
> a named parameter:
> >>
> >> mountPage("/user/${userId}", UserPage.class);
> >>
> >> If I click an expired (session timeout) AjaxLink on the page /user/ABC
> it is detected and handled by the RequestHandler but the named parameter is
> not passed to the recreated page, redirecting to /user/?1 and not /user/ABC
> >>
> >> 2012-10-10 08:50:30,924 [http-thread-pool-8009(3)] DEBUG
> o.a.wicket.core.request.handler.ListenerInterfaceRequestHandler - A
> ListenerInterface '[RequestListenerInterface name=IBehaviorListener,
> method=public abstract void
> org.apache.wicket.behavior.IBehaviorListener.onRequest()]' assigned to
> 'content:addCommentLink' is executed on an expired stateful page.
> Scheduling re-create of the page and ignoring the listener interface…
> >>
> >> Is this the expected behaviour or a bug?
